Bristol East is a Constituency represented in the House Of Commons of the Parliament Of The United Kingdom . It elects one Member Of Parliament (MP) by the First Past The Post system of election.


BOUNDARIES

The constituency covers the east of Bristol .


Boundary review

Following their review of parliamentary representation in Bristol , Somerset and South Gloucestershire , the Boundary Commission For England has created a Bristol East constituency with minor changes from the current seat.
